Transaction 06e64571184572bc9d94c696bb681ee587fb355720ae9000f4f2a7854ab1666e

1 Input
2 Outputs
  • 06e64571184572bc9d94c696bb681ee587fb355720ae9000f4f2a7854ab1666e:0
  • value  1728500
    address  328wmMQw2SyAqUPRXDiMQpn2ESRZK8f6Jy
  • 06e64571184572bc9d94c696bb681ee587fb355720ae9000f4f2a7854ab1666e:1
  • value  20868412
    address  3PHRqw5MbQcVSVD3hS8YWDUEw5a8FFJy4w